# Service Accounts: String Extraction

The `extract-i18n` script pulls translatable strings from all Bramblewick repos and pushes them to the Glossa service. It runs under the `i18n-extractor` service account. Do not run it under your personal account; Glossa rate-limits individual users aggressively. The account has write access to the staging catalog only. Set the token in your shell before invoking the script. The current staging token is below.

API key for kahap-kafog: zpat15_6qzxZ7YR8aDwjmp

Subject: On-call handover — GarageSense occupancy feed

Hi, quick context before the weekly sync. You're now on call for the GarageSense occupancy feed, which reports stall counts from the Millbrook and Eastgate garages every 30 seconds. Most pages are caused by stale sensor batches; restarting the ingest worker clears them. If counts drift more than 5% against the manual tally, escalate to the platform team. The runbook, dashboards, and escalation tree are all collected on this internal page.

operations page: https://confluence.lumicsys.internal/projects/display/projects/display

**Handover: Bike cage & parking gates**

Hi — quick notes before my leave. The bike cage behind Dunmore House opens with your regular badge, but new starters need Facilities to activate it first, which takes a day or two. The parking gates on Weaver Lane run on a separate system entirely; badges don't work there at all. If a new starter is driving in before their gate access is set up, give them this code:

staff pass of fahop-tawip = bdg-A-90

# Idempotency config — Torchpay retry service
# Read carefully before editing. Each payment retry carries an
# idempotency key derived from the original charge, which prevents
# duplicate captures when the Lanmere gateway flaps. Support staff
# should never rotate keys mid-incident; open a handoff note instead.
# The signing credential used to derive these keys is set on the next line.

secret setting of tajof-bahif: COURIER_KEY3=65d

Heads up: if the Lintrock baseline file in the Quarrow repo drifts from main, CI fails with a "stale baseline" error even when the code is fine. Quick fix is to regenerate the baseline on a clean checkout and re-push. If a customer build is blocked, confirm the failing run matches the token below before escalating.

build token for yadug-yagag: htk21_c863c33eb8b82c0c9c152